What if I want to cancel my life insurance policy?

Asked 2 years ago
If someone wishes to cancel their life insurance policy with Protective Life, it is generally a straightforward process. First, it is important to review the policy documents to understand any specific terms or conditions related to cancellation. Policies may have different stipulations, such as a free-look period during which a policyholder can cancel for a full refund. If more time has passed, the cancellation may be effective immediately or at the end of the current premium period, depending on the policy terms. To officially cancel the policy, the individual should submit a written request to Protective Life, which may require specific information such as the policy number and the policyholder’s contact information. The request should be sent to the correct address or method outlined in the policy documents. For details on the cancellation process and any necessary forms, it may be helpful to look on Protective Life’s current web page for the appropriate guidance.
